Choosing the Right Haircut

When choosing a haircut for thin hair, it’s important to go for styles that add volume and texture. Layered haircuts are great for thin hair as they create the illusion of thickness and movement. A bob haircut with layers can give your hair a fuller look, while a pixie cut with choppy layers can add texture and dimension. Another option for thin hair is a short bob with a side-swept fringe. This style can give your hair a fuller look and frame your face beautifully. If you prefer a more edgy look, a short undercut can be a great choice for thin hair. The shaved sides and back can make your hair appear thicker and more voluminous.

Styling Tips

To get the best results from your short haircut, it’s important to style it properly. A volumizing mousse or spray can help add texture and body to thin hair. Apply the product to your roots and blow-dry your hair upside down to get maximum volume. If you have a layered haircut, you can use a curling iron or flat iron to add waves or curls to your hair. This can give your hair a fuller look and add some texture. You can also use a texturizing spray to create a messy, tousled look.
